Ingredients

  • 450 g ground beef
  • 100 g chopped mushrooms
  • 1 small onion, diced
  • 180 g uncooked white rice
  • 295 g canned cream of mushroom soup
  • 480 ml beef broth
  • 120 g sour cream
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t, to taste
  • Black pepper, to taste
  • 100 g shredded cheddar cheese (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 175°C and lightly grease a 22×33 cm baking dish.
  2. In a skillet over medium heat, cook ground beef, chopped mushrooms, and diced onion until the beef is well browned. Drain excess fat.
  3. In a large bowl, mix the cooked beef mixture, uncooked white rice, cream of mushroom soup, beef broth, sour cream,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per until thoroughly combined.
  4. Pour the entire mixture into the prepared baking dish and smooth the top using a spatula.
  5. Cover the dish with foil and bake in the preheated oven for 50 to 60 minutes, or until the rice is tender and liquid is absorbed.
  6. Remove foil, sprinkle shredded cheddar cheese evenly over the top if using, and return to the oven for an additional 5 minutes until cheese is melted.
  7. Allow to rest for a few minutes before portioning and serving.

You Must Know

  • Don’t overcook the mushrooms – they should be golden but still firm
  • Sauce should coat the back of a spoon when properly thickened
  • Let rest 5-10 minutes before serving to set the sauce
  • Use a heavy-bottom pan for even heat distribution
  • Check internal temperature reaches 160°F (71°C)

Cultural Notes

This comfort food dish draws inspiration from classic American casseroles of the 1950s, when convenient one-dish meals gained popularity. It combines elements of traditional stroganoff with modern casserole preparations.
